[. . . ] ρ Caution: Keep any packaging materials well away from children: there is a risk of suffocation. ρ The cooling circuit in this appliance contains the refrigerant isobutane (R600a), a natural gas with a high level of environmental compatibility, which is nevertheless flammable. Ensure, therefore, that none of the components of the refrigerant circuit become damaged during transportation and installation of the appliance. If damage to the cooling circuit does occur, do not switch on or connect the appliance to the mains power. Warning: Do not attempt to reverse the doors yourself; if this becomes necessary, contact the customer service for assistance. Temperature control The unit is activated by connecting it to the mains. It is only switched off completely when the plug is removed from the wall socket. The temperature in the refrigerator cabinet can be adjusted by setting the temperature control. Turning the control clockwise will decrease the temperature, while turning it anti-clockwise will increase it. € After switching on, the temperature control should be set to its highest setting. 30 minutes, the temperature should be changed to a medium setting, which is usually sufficient for home or office use. Following a power interruption, or if the unit has been switched off on purpose, it may take 3 to 5 minutes before it switches on again. € The temperatures inside the refrigerator cabinet and freezer compartment depend mainly on the ambient temperature, the temperature control setting and the amount of food stored. To that effect, the prepared food should be placed into the freezer compartments, properly spaced in one or two rows. After 24 hours, once the food is well frozen, the temperature control can be set back to its original position. The time required to freeze food may be shortened by dividing it into smaller portions. The packaging materials should be well aired before use; check that the package is air-tight before freezing the food. Use-by dates for frozen food are specified (in months) in the table below. € – In the event that the unit remains switched off for an extended period (power failure or shortterm malfunctions up to 16 hours), do not open the door; this will help to maintain the lowest possible temperature in the cabinet. It should be noted, however, that even a slight rise in the inside temperature will shorten the storage life of the food. [. . . ] Under this guarantee the manufacturer undertakes to repair or replace any parts found to be defective, providing the product is returned to one of our authorised service centres. This guarantee is only valid if the appliance has been used in accordance with the instructions, and provided that it has not been modified, repaired or interfered with by any unauthorised person, or damaged through misuse. This guarantee naturally does not cover wear and tear, nor breakables such as glass and ceramic items, bulbs etc. This guarantee does not affect your statutory rights, nor any legal rights you may have as a consumer under applicable national legislation governing the purchase of goods.
